The distribution of size of files (measured in lines of code).
File | # lines | # units |
---|---|---|
tables.go in x86/x86asm |
9917 | - |
tables.go in arm/armasm |
9549 | - |
tables.go in ppc64/ppc64asm |
5765 | - |
decode.go in arm64/arm64asm |
2424 | 7 |
tables.go in arm64/arm64asm |
2148 | - |
decode.go in x86/x86asm |
1318 | 6 |
cleanup.go in x86/x86spec |
1125 | 28 |
map.go in x86/x86map |
1104 | 28 |
parse.go in x86/x86spec |
843 | 24 |
inst.go in arm64/arm64asm |
819 | 46 |
gnu.go in x86/x86asm |
797 | 9 |
plan9x.go in arm64/arm64asm |
629 | 2 |
map.go in ppc64/ppc64map |
626 | 26 |
spec.go in arm64/arm64spec |
623 | 14 |
map.go in arm/armmap |
581 | 8 |
format.go in x86/x86spec |
573 | 1 |
inst.go in x86/x86asm |
541 | 19 |
intel.go in x86/x86asm |
515 | 2 |
spec.go in arm/armspec |
513 | 13 |
decode.go in arm/armasm |
442 | 3 |
spec.go in ppc64/ppc64spec |
395 | 14 |
gnu.go in ppc64/ppc64asm |
378 | 4 |
plan9x.go in x86/x86asm |
346 | 3 |
inst.go in arm/armasm |
333 | 31 |
plan9x.go in arm/armasm |
325 | 4 |
arg.go in arm64/arm64asm |
317 | - |
plan9.go in ppc64/ppc64asm |
316 | 4 |
decode.go in x86/x86avxgen |
316 | 8 |
inst.go in ppc64/ppc64asm |
312 | 16 |
main.go in x86/x86avxgen |
289 | 12 |
condition.go in arm64/arm64asm |
280 | 93 |
sysreggen.go in arm64/arm64gen |
241 | 3 |
generate.go in x86/x86avxgen |
202 | 9 |
specmap.go in arm/armspec |
199 | 6 |
database.go in x86/xeddata |
180 | 11 |
decode.go in ppc64/ppc64asm |
171 | 4 |
reader.go in x86/xeddata |
151 | 7 |
gnu.go in arm/armasm |
141 | 2 |
object.go in x86/xeddata |
116 | 5 |
hack.h in ppc64/ppc64util |
110 | - |
spec.go in x86/x86spec |
110 | 5 |
util.go in ppc64/ppc64util |
107 | 6 |
print.go in x86/x86avxgen |
100 | 1 |
operand.go in x86/xeddata |
69 | 5 |
condition_util.go in arm64/arm64asm |
67 | 7 |
pattern_set.go in x86/xeddata |
61 | 7 |
field.go in ppc64/ppc64asm |
55 | 8 |
x86csv.go in x86/x86csv |
52 | 9 |
reader.go in x86/x86csv |
44 | 3 |
instruction.go in x86/x86avxgen |
33 | 3 |
File | # lines | # units |
---|---|---|
condition.go in arm64/arm64asm |
280 | 93 |
inst.go in arm64/arm64asm |
819 | 46 |
inst.go in arm/armasm |
333 | 31 |
cleanup.go in x86/x86spec |
1125 | 28 |
map.go in x86/x86map |
1104 | 28 |
map.go in ppc64/ppc64map |
626 | 26 |
parse.go in x86/x86spec |
843 | 24 |
inst.go in x86/x86asm |
541 | 19 |
inst.go in ppc64/ppc64asm |
312 | 16 |
spec.go in ppc64/ppc64spec |
395 | 14 |
spec.go in arm64/arm64spec |
623 | 14 |
spec.go in arm/armspec |
513 | 13 |
main.go in x86/x86avxgen |
289 | 12 |
database.go in x86/xeddata |
180 | 11 |
generate.go in x86/x86avxgen |
202 | 9 |
x86csv.go in x86/x86csv |
52 | 9 |
gnu.go in x86/x86asm |
797 | 9 |
map.go in arm/armmap |
581 | 8 |
field.go in ppc64/ppc64asm |
55 | 8 |
decode.go in x86/x86avxgen |
316 | 8 |
There are 23 files with lines longer than 120 characters. In total, there are 645 long lines.
File | # lines | # units | # long lines |
---|---|---|---|
tables.go in arm64/arm64asm |
2148 | - | 472 |
tables.go in ppc64/ppc64asm |
5765 | - | 53 |
cleanup.go in x86/x86spec |
1125 | 28 | 31 |
decode.go in arm64/arm64asm |
2424 | 7 | 10 |
map.go in x86/x86map |
1104 | 28 | 10 |
spec.go in ppc64/ppc64spec |
395 | 14 | 8 |
spec.go in arm/armspec |
513 | 13 | 7 |
spec.go in arm64/arm64spec |
623 | 14 | 7 |
arg.go in arm64/arm64asm |
317 | - | 6 |
parse.go in x86/x86spec |
843 | 24 | 6 |
plan9.go in ppc64/ppc64asm |
316 | 4 | 5 |
specmap.go in arm/armspec |
199 | 6 | 4 |
map.go in ppc64/ppc64map |
626 | 26 | 4 |
condition.go in arm64/arm64asm |
280 | 93 | 4 |
gnu.go in x86/x86asm |
797 | 9 | 3 |
decode.go in x86/x86asm |
1318 | 6 | 3 |
plan9x.go in arm/armasm |
325 | 4 | 2 |
map.go in arm/armmap |
581 | 8 | 2 |
sysreggen.go in arm64/arm64gen |
241 | 3 | 2 |
plan9x.go in arm64/arm64asm |
629 | 2 | 2 |